Growing Strawberry in Embu
Soil suitability analysis based on Embu's nutrient profile
Yes, with the right inputs — Embu is moderately suited to Strawberry. Embu's soil (pH 5.1, strongly acidic) gives Strawberry a suitability score of 59/100. Apply agricultural lime before planting to unlock phosphorus and lift the score.
Strawberry can be grown in Embu County, but the soil scores 59/100 and needs targeted management to reach full potential. At an average pH of 5.1 the soil is moderately acidic, below Strawberry's preferred 5.5–6.8 range; agricultural lime will lift pH and unlock phosphorus the crop cannot otherwise access. The main gap is n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ium — measured at N 1.04 g/kg, P 12.6 mg/kg, K 194 mg/kg against this crop's high/high/high demand — so the fertilizer plan below prioritises closing those deficits. The county's predominantly clay loam soils suit Strawberry, which favours loam. On ShambaIQ's soil-match model, Strawberry is the #59 soil match of the 106 crops we assess for Embu County. Strawberry's full potential is about 6,000 kg/acre (~KES 1,200,000/acre at KES 200/kg), but at Embu's 59/100 suitability a realistic target here is closer to 4,425 kg/acre (~KES 885,000/acre) unless the constraints above are addressed.
Better matched to Embu's soil: Pineapple, Avocado, and Macadamia — each scores higher on the same soil.
Soil & climate match
| Factor | Embu soil | Strawberry needs | Status |
|---|---|---|---|
| pH | 5.1 | 5.5–6.8 | Adjust |
| Nitrogen | 1.04 g/kg | min 1.2 g/kg | Low |
| Phosphorus | 12.6 mg/kg | min 20 mg/kg | Low |
| Potassium | 194 mg/kg | min 200 mg/kg | Low |
| Rainfall | 1,300 mm | 700–1,500 mm | OK |
| Altitude | 1,400 m | 1,500–2,800 m | Low |

Top dressing guide
Embu's nitrogen (1.04 g/kg) is 87% of the 1.2 g/kg Strawberry needs, so the standard 0.4 bags/acre is raised to 0.5. Split it across two applications to limit leaching.
